The Pursuit of Sentience: Can AI Understand Emotions?
Artificial intelligence has made leaps and bounds, blurring the lines between machine and human. While AI excels in logical processes, replicating the complexities of human emotional intelligence remains a formidable obstacle. Can algorithms truly perceive emotions like joy, sorrow, or anger? Or are these experiences uniquely biological?
Some researchers believe that AI could one day achieve emotional intelligence through advanced models. These systems could learn to interpret human facial expressions, tone of voice, and textual cues, allowing them to respond in a more emotionally intelligent manner.
However, others express concern that true emotional intelligence may be beyond our grasp. They point to the subjective and multifaceted nature of emotions, which are often influenced by personal experiences, cultural values, and unconscious motivations.
